"Providence Equity Partners and UFG Private Equity Make Investments in Ukraine"
(Central and Eastern Europe and Russia)
Broadband TV News (07/30/08) Dziadul, Chris
Ukrainian cable company Volia Cable has agreed to merge with the Oisiw group of regional cable networks owned by private equity firm SigmaBleyzer, which created Volia through the consolidation of three separate companies acquired in 1999 and 2000. The merger will create Ukraine's largest multi-service cable operator. Meanwhile, US-based Providence Equity Partners will boost its total investment in Volia to over US$300 million. Providence invested about US$200 million in Volia late last year. Separately, UFG Private Equity I has acquired a controlling stake in Industrial Media Network, a Ukraine-based broadband Internet service provider that operates under the name IPNet.

"Actis to Put US$48.5 Million in Egypt's Mo'men"
(Africa)
Reuters (07/30/08)
Private equity firm Actis has agreed to invest US$48.5 million in Mo'men Group, operator of the largest independent chain of fast food restaurants in Egypt. Mo'men, which also sells frozen food under the brand name Three Chefs, has a presence in Sudan and Libya and plans to use the investment to expand its operations in North Africa and into the Gulf region.

"Swicorp Takes Majority Stake in Middle East Drilling Rig Firm"
(Middle East)
Zawya.com (08/04/08)
Saudi Arabia-based private equity firm Swicorp Joussour has acquired a 51 percent stake in Mosvold Middle East Jackup, a mobile offshore drilling rig company focused on drilling in the Persian Gulf. Mosvold currently has contracts for the construction of two jackup rigs and an option to acquire two more.

"CDC Pledges US$105 Million to Chinese Funds"
(Asia)
Thomson Financial (07/29/08)
U.K.-based CDC Group has committed a total of US$105 million to four private equity funds focused on investments in China. The pledge raises CDC's overall commitment to China-focused private equity funds to US$640 million. The four funds—Tripod Capital China Fund II, Qiming Venture Partners II, FountainVest China Growth Fund and Legend Capital IV—are raising a total of US$1.7 billion.

"BNDES Launches Private Investment Program"
(Latin America and the Caribbean)
LAVCA Reporter (08/01/08) Vol. 6, No. 6,
Brazilian Development Bank (BNDES) will create a BRL1.5 billion (US$964 million) program aimed at supporting local businesses in key sectors. Under the plan, the bank will invest in up to 10 private equity and venture capital funds, beginning with those focused on agribusiness and ethanol/biomass generation. The first funds will be selected by November.

"Marfin Buys Sunce Koncen Stake"
(Central and Eastern Europe and Russia)
Private Equity HUB (07/28/08)
Greece-based buyout firm Marfin Investment Group has acquired a 50 percent stake in Croatian tourism group Sunce Koncen for EUR90 million. Sunce operates 11 hotels along the Adriatic coast and has a majority stake in a local airport. Under the terms of the transaction, Marfin Investment reserves the right to acquire another 25 percent stake in Sunce Koncen for EUR45 million within the next two years.

"Genesis Asset Buys Over 5 Percent Stake in Welspun Gujarat"
(Asia)
Reuters (07/30/08)
Private equity firm Genesis Asset Managers has acquired a 5 percent stake in Indian steel pipe maker Welspun Gujarat Stahl Rohren for upwards of US$75 million. In October 2007, private equity firm 3i acquired a 6.6 percent stake in Welspun.

"Kuwait Natl Invest, Kharafi Natl Launch US$2 Billion Fund"
(Middle East)
Zawya.com (07/30/08)
Kuwait-based National Investments and Kharafi National have launched a fund aimed at the infrastructure sectors of the Middle East and North Africa. The fund aims to raise between US$1 billion and US$2 billion.

"Estonian Venture Capital Firm Sells MTV Baltic to Israeli Company"
(Central and Eastern Europe and Russia)
Baltic Business News (07/30/08) Hobemagi, Toomas
Estonia-based venture capital firm Martinson Trigon Venture Partners will sell UAB MTV Networks Baltic to Israeli cable and satellite television broadcaster Ananey Communications. UAB MTV Networks Baltic broadcasts the popular MTV programming in the three Baltic nations.

"Nokia to Invest US$150 Million More in VC Arm"
(Asia)
Business Standard (India) (07/31/08)
Finland-based mobile handset maker Nokia will commit an additional US$150 million to its private equity and venture capital arm, Nokia Growth Partners, bringing its total commitment to US$250 million. The fund will focus on investments in the mobile services sectors of India and China.

"VenFin Seeks Brilliance"
(Africa)
Business Day (South Africa) (07/24/08) Stones, Lesley
South Africa-based venture capital firm VenFin has established a US$7 million fund aimed at fueling innovation in South Africa. The fund, called InVenFin, will seek investments in startups with intellectual property that can be protected, developed and commercialized.

"6 New Startup Venture Capital Funds in Singapore to Be Seeded"
(Asia)
Straits Times (07/31/08) Lee, Gabriel
Singapore's National Research Foundation (NRF) announced that it will seed six new venture capital funds to promote investment in local startups. NRF will provide each fund S$10 million (US$7.4 million). The fund managers—including Raffles Venture Partners, Tamarix Capital and Walden International—will be required to raise matching commitments from third party investors.
